Generally agreed to be one of the most important contributors to Art Nouveau ,the Czech artist Alphonse Mucha was trained, celebrated, and lived most of his life in Paris. With his unforgettably iconic images of Sarah Bernhardt and others, Mucha had a successful career as an artist and a poster designer.
